Center Back Seam
Move the pant legs (one folded inside out), one inside the other one. Baste the center back seam (also at the waist) and stitch. Neaten allowances and press apart starting from the top to the beginning of the rounded part (crotch). Belt
Position the front and back parts of the belt on top of each other, right sides facing, baste edges on top of each other and stitch, thereby leaving an opening to reverse the belt. Baste edges, press and stitch narrowly. Sew the buttonholes into the front part of the belt. (b)
Pin the back part of the belt, meeting the lines, onto the back waist band, pin the ends to the extension of the underlap seam. Apply BUTTONS, fitting the buttonholes, onto the underlap and the back waistband. Button up
the slit, and fix and button up the front part of the belt onto the waistband. ©
SHORTS cuff
Neaten bottom pant edge, fold inwards and baste along the CUFF FOLD LINE, press and stitch. (d)
Turn the bottom pant edge outside along the HEM FOLD LINE. Baste cuff, press, and possibly secure with some stitches on inner and outer leg seam. (e)
